Guide

Good to know

Good for a picnic
Picnic facilities on site — room to sit and eat near the play area.
Official listing
Works well for younger kids
Visitors report equipment suited to under-5s.
Mentioned by 8 visitors
Best for ages 2 and up
Five separate play structures accommodate toddlers through preteens, with the tallest slides exciting enough for kids around age.
Good for extended playtime
The multiple playgrounds, open fields, and walking trails keep kids engaged for an hour or more without repetition.
Plan bathroom stops beforehand
The park has no public restrooms, so arrive with this limitation in mind or visit nearby Wells Elementary if needed.
Arrive early on weekends
The park gets very crowded on weekends, so going early offers easier access to equipment and shaded seating areas.
Watch for fire ants and wildlife
Ant piles are present in the park, and coyotes have been spotted near the creek on the west side.
